POWELL PERFORMS @
ALBUQUERQUE
The Southwest Superchargers faithful
gathered for their third blown battle of 2009
on Memorial Day weekend in Albuquerque NM at
Albuquerque Dragway.
An attentive
staff and unsettled weather greeted 15 SWSC racers
May 23. Rain was in the
forecast
as the compressor competitors prepared for Q-1. At
6:30 Ray Stringers dragster and Greg Powell's
funster booted their burn outs into high gear. Rays
7.930/167.90 trailed Greg's 7.738/169.87 and
adequately portrayed the density altitude of 7300'.
Pair 2 was Doug Meshirer (r.e.d., s.b.c.) vs. Jason
Kiscadon (r.e.d., b.b.c.). Doug's ignition-plagued
10.901/122.13 followed Jason's 8.783/151.07. Next
Jacob Penner (Seminole, TX) and Sue Stringer
(Alamogordo, NM) fired their respective pipe. Jacobs
officially-ignored 7.408/185.01 overshadowed Sues
surprising 7.527/171.21. SWSC newcomer John Garcia
(Las Vegas NM Fiat altered) next warmed up to run
Odessa Tx.- based Don David (Bantam altered).
Garcia's nice 7.984/168.82 ran just behind Dons
7.714/171.29. Next SWSC past Points Champ Julian
Moody met T or C NM's Gary Hill. Hills Mopar broke a
Torqueflite on the burnout and Moody made a
7.906/168.63 single. Buck Woolen Jr. (Alamogordo)
ran Andy Mears (Lubbock) in Pair 6. Andy's soft
8.046/166.26 led Buck Jr.'s 8.114/169.44. Finally
Buck Woolen Sr's 500 + in dragster went
8.058/165.62.
The last qualifying run of the weekend
started around 8:30 with Greg Powell running Doug
Meshirer. Doug's small block refused to cooperate in
the cool night air (Ignition?) so Powell made a
first-rate 7.570/173.00. Two sons of Alamogordo
racers next ran together, Jason Kiscadon and Buck
Woolen Jr. Buck was the quicker of the two,
7.901/170.91 to Jason's 8.270/159.44. Don David
exhibited his experience in an altered by lifting at
300' or so to stay in his lane against Buck Woolen
Sr. who ran a 7.679/171.06. Next up was Andy Mears &
Julian Moody. Mears 7.864/175.08 slightly trailed
Moody's 7.767. John Garcia's Q-2 pass looked way
good 7.765/170.96 single. Jacob Penner got in the
program with his 7.513/174.59 vs. Bill Normans
8.019/168.30. Ray Stringer singled to a nice
7.71/167.77. So the SWSC escaped the rainy forecast
and put away their toys to await Sundays final
eliminations and another bleak weather outlook.
Day 2 of SWSC Race 3 of 2009 dawned mostly
clear and everyone was keyed up. The SWSC ladder was
full of surprises. #8 Julian Moody (!) would meet #1
Greg Powell. #2 Sue Stringer would run #7 John
Garcia. #3 Buck Woolen was to run #6 Ray Stringer.
And #4 Jacob Penner would meet #5 Don David in Round
1.
#1 Qualifier Greg Powell wanted to get
under way and called #8 Julian Moody out. Moody too
was anxious as he bulbed by .006 and ran 7.586/176
to Powell's winning 7.554/175. Next #3 Buck Woolen
Sr. lost on a sub-index 7.527/159 (BRAKES!) to #6
Ray Stringers legal 7.677/174. #2 Sue Stringer met
SWSC unknown John Garcia and the "Poco Loco" team.
Sues sub-index 7.590/170 surrendered to Garcia's
8.207/174. Finally #4 Jacob Penner ran #5 Don David.
In a double break-out pass Don David won with his
7.586/179 vs. Jacobs "worse" 7.530/172. And in Rd 1
the Mears Mazda Volvo "Oh-So-Close" Award for losing
by the closest margin went to Julian Moody (.032
behind Greg Powell).
The semi-final round was interrupted by a
brief light shower after the first pair. #1 Greg
Powell defeated #5 Don David when Don fouled and
lifted, 8.338/161 vs. Greg's near-perfect 7.631/163.
After a mild sprinkle #6 Ray Stringer met #7 John
Garcia. Garcia later said Ray "beat up on" him, Rays
7.724/171 taking the stripe over Johns 7.937/166.
In the oddest final in SWSC history, #1
Greg Powell met #6 Ray Stringer. Both sons of racing
fathers (big surprise) both all-iron small blocks.
Rays ride broke on the burn out (fractured drive
pins in the middle of his Mallory). Greg appeared to
be on his way to a stellar win but his trans
surrendered to the Torque Gods at the green. A
potentially great SWSC final quickly became a
non-event with Greg Powell earning the win (no time)
over Ray Stringer (no time).
The SWSC wishes to thank Lauren Jones and
the Staff of Albuquerque Dragway for having us
(Sorry 'bout that final). Hope to see you in 2010.
Special thanks to Gary Ferguson of Route 66
Motorsports, Inc. of Las Lunas for putting up $100
each day for the Best Pass. Saturday Greg Powell's
#1 qualifying 7.57 won and Sunday it was Sues 7.590.
Buck Woolen Jr. won the
Sunset Racecraft Progressive Qualifier Award.
Buck Woolen Sr. won the Harpers Oil Pan Oil
Retention Advantage Best Burn Out Award in Q-2.
The Jerry Norman Race Cars Driver Bounty on
Greg Powell was not awarded.
